Chase Solutions is a
nationally known consulting firm
providing prospect research
and data screening
solutions for philanthropic organizations. Our clients are primarily charitable institutions who use our services to support the identification, cultivation and solicitation
of major donors.
Our donor profiles are regarded as valuable tools in the
cultivation of major
donors. Through research
and screening, we provide background information on individuals and corporations to assist our clients in deciding who to approach, and how to approach them for major gifts, naming opportunities, annual giving, development campaigns or to sit on their boards and committees.
Chase Solutions subscribes to the highest ethical and professional standards. We are members of and subscribe to the codes of ethics of the Association of Professional Researchers for Advancement, the New England Association for Healthcare Philanthropy, the New England Development Research Association, and the Association for Fundraising Professionals. We believe in the Donor Bill of Rights and scrupulously protect the confidentiality of the prospect research process for the benefit of both those we research and those we conduct research for.
Dave Chase,
is
the founder and CEO of
Chase Solutions
Inc.
and
The Freelance Prospect Research
Network. Dave is a well known Cape Cod businessman with
27 years of commercial real estate, business, and consulting experience.
He
serves as
sponsorship chair and is
the former treasurer of the New
England Development
Research Association.
Dave is a
longtime board
member, former board
secretary and vice
president of
communications for
the New England
Association for
Healthcare Philanthropy.
He is a frequent
presenter of
professional seminars on
prospect research, data
screening, and proactive
research.
He
also serves as president
of the Hyannis Youth &
Community Center
Foundation -- which
concluded a successful $25
million
capital campaign
for the Center slated
for completion in August
2009
-- and has been chairman of
the Sturgis Charter
School Community
Advisory Board
for the past five years.
He is a former president
of the Hyannis Area
Chamber of Commerce,
the Hyannis Area
Economic Development
Corporation, and the
Massachusetts
Association of Realtors
Commercial-Investment
Division.
